What is Polish Zloty (PLN)

The Polish Zloty (PLN) is the official currency of Poland, a Central European country known for its rich history and cultural heritage. The term "Zloty" translates to "golden" in Polish, reflecting Poland's long-standing tradition of valuing gold and precious metals. The currency symbol for the Zloty is "zł," and it is subdivided into 100 groszy.

First introduced in 1924, the Zloty has undergone several changes and revaluations. The current version of the Zloty was established following the economic reforms of the 1980s and the transition towards a market economy. As of today, the Zloty is a floating currency, which means its value fluctuates against other currencies in foreign exchange markets.

What is Serbian dinar (RSD)

The Serbian dinar (RSD) is the official currency of Serbia, a country located in Southeastern Europe. The dinar has a long history, dating back to the medieval period when it was first minted. The modern version of the dinar has been in use since 2003 when Serbia adopted a new currency to replace the Yugoslav dinar due to hyperinflation and economic instability that plagued the region in the 1990s.

The currency symbol for the Serbian dinar is "дин" or "RSD," and one dinar is divided into 100 para. The Bank of Serbia is responsible for issuing and regulating the dinar, ensuring that it remains a stable and reliable currency for both domestic and international transactions.

Similar to the Polish Zloty, the value of the dinar can fluctuate based on various economic factors, including inflation rates, trade balances, and foreign investments.
